The field, time and temperature dependence of the longitudinal component of the magnetization of a single crystal of BiSrCaCuO has been investigated by SQUID-magnetometry as a function of the tilt angle between the crystallographic c-axis and the applied magnetic field. We here discuss the results on the field and angular dependence of the magnetic response in zero field cooled magnetization experiments at low fields. © 1991.
